
var flag = uaCheck ();
if ( flag > 0 ) {
	document.write ( '<link href="css/base.css" type="text/css" rel="stylesheet" media="screen,print" />' );
	document.write ( '<link href="css/layout.css" type="text/css" rel="stylesheet" media="screen,print" />' );
}


function uaCheck () {
	var vcheck = navigator.appVersion.charAt(0);
	var ncheck = navigator.appName.charAt(0);
	var IE5 = navigator.userAgent.indexOf("MSIE 5")>=0;
	var NN = navigator.userAgent.indexOf("Netscape")>=0;
	var NN7 = navigator.userAgent.indexOf("Netscape/7")>=0;
	var Firefox = navigator.userAgent.indexOf("Firefox")>=0;
	var Mozilla = navigator.userAgent.indexOf("Mozilla")>=0;
	var Safari = navigator.userAgent.indexOf("Safari")>=0;
	var win = navigator.userAgent.indexOf("Win")>=0;
	var mac = navigator.userAgent.indexOf("Mac")>=0;

	var check;

	//windows
	if ( win == true ) {
		//IE
		if (( ncheck == "M" ) && ( vcheck >= 4 ) && ( IE5 == false )) { check = 1; }
		else if (( ncheck == "N" ) && ( vcheck >= 5 )) {
			//NN7
			if (( NN == true ) && ( NN7 == true )) { check = 1; }
			//Mozilla
			else if (( NN == false ) && ( Mozilla == true ) && ( Firefox == false )) { check = 1; }
			//Firefox
			else if (( NN == false ) && ( Mozilla == true ) && ( Firefox == true )) { check = 1; }
		}
		//Opera
		else if (( ncheck == "O" ) && ( vcheck >= 7 )) { check = 1; }
	}
	//macintosh
	else if ( mac == true ) {
		//IE
		if (( ncheck == "M" ) && ( vcheck >= 5 ) && ( Safari == false )) { check = 1; }
		else if (( ncheck == "N" ) && ( vcheck >= 5 )) {
			//NN7
			if (( NN == true ) && ( NN7 == true )) { check = 1; }
			//Mozilla
			else if (( NN == false ) && ( Mozilla == true ) && ( Firefox == false ) && ( Safari == false )) { check = 1; }
			//Firefox
			else if (( NN == false ) && ( Mozilla == true ) && ( Firefox == true ) && ( Safari == false )) { check = 1; }
			//Safari
			else if (( NN == false ) && ( Safari == true )) { check = 1; }
		}
		//Opera
		else if (( ncheck == "O" ) && ( vcheck >= 8 )) { check = 1; }
	}
	// other
	else {
		//IE
		if (( ncheck == "M" ) && ( vcheck >= 4 ) && ( IE5 == false )) { check = 1; }
		else if (( ncheck == "N" ) && ( vcheck >= 5 )) {
			//NN7
			if (( NN == true ) && ( NN7 == true )) { check = 1; }
			//Mozilla
			else if (( NN == false ) && ( Mozilla == true ) && ( Firefox == false )) { check = 1; }
			//Firefox
			else if (( NN == false ) && ( Mozilla == true ) && ( Firefox == true )) { check = 1; }
		}
		//Opera
		else if (( ncheck == "O" ) && ( vcheck >= 7 )) { check = 1; }
	}

	return check;
}
